Proper Cooking Techniques
Proper cooking techniques are also essential for creating the perfect burger. This includes cooking the patty to the right temperature, searing it to create a crispy crust, and toasting the bun to add texture. Here are some tips for cooking the perfect burger:
- Cook the patty to the right temperature: Aim for an internal temperature of 130°F to 135°F for medium-rare, 140°F to 145°F for medium, and 150°F to 155°F for medium-well.
- Sear the patty: Use a hot skillet or grill to sear the patty and create a crispy crust.
- Toasting the bun: Toast the bun lightly to add texture and prevent it from falling apart.
- Add flavor: Use a flavorful oil, such as truffle or sesame oil, to add flavor to the patty and bun.
